The Evolution of the Movie Theater

The movie theater has come a long way since its early days in the late 1800s. The first movie theaters were often small, cramped spaces with uncomfortable seating and basic projection technology. As the popularity of movies grew, theaters evolved to become more spacious and comfortable, with bigger screens and better sound. Today, modern movie theaters come equipped with state-of-the-art technology, including high-definition projectors, surround sound systems, and even 3D capabilities.

The Rise of Online Streaming

In recent years, the rise of streaming services such as Netflix and Hulu has changed the way people consume movies. Instead of going to the movies, many people now prefer to watch movies in the comfort of their own homes. This has led to some movie theaters struggling to attract customers, especially for smaller, independent films that may not be available on streaming platforms. However, many still argue that the movie theater experience cannot be replicated at home, especially for big blockbuster films that are meant to be enjoyed on the big screen.
